  • In this video, I'm excited to share with you my new favorite liquid culture recipe for growing mushrooms. It's a simple yet effective technique that results in a clear solution and promotes faster and more consistent mycelium growth. By combining just 1/64th teaspoon of peptone, 1/64th teaspoon of light malt extract, and 1/2 tablespoon of corn syrup or honey with 600 ml of hot distilled water, you'll be amazed at the results.     After trying the original recipe with a 64th of peptone and LME and karo I just put together another 7 quarts of the suggested recipe for more nutrition. The first way shown in this video worked very well. I simply want growth for another round as fast as i can get it and plenty of nutrition to fill the jar with mycelium. The suggested recipe was 1G peptone, 1G LME and half tbsp of honey or corn syrup. I mixed the first quart that way and while stirring it i noticed it was definitely not completely clear. i lowered the LME to between.5 and .75 if a gram, not measuring it exactly just leaving the 1\4 teaspoon less than full and that solved the problem if the slight haze.
    Absolutely clear LC with that recipe. 1G peptone which is 1\4 teaspoon, .5 to .75G LME, light malt extract and half tbsp 7ml of Karo. I used karo only because that is what was there and honey seems to caramelize when i use it at 4% I have not tried it at lower concentrations, it might be perfectly fine.
    I wanted to list my findings for others who are trying to get completely clear LC but still wanting high nutrition.
    Thanks a million for all your help, especially the trick with adding 2 inches of water covering the jars in the bottom of the all American pressure cooker so I don't cause a haze after sterilization. It worked perfectly. I ran it between 12 and 13 psi after getting it to that pressure for 35 to 40 minutes and immediately vented. Perfect results.

      I used a small amount of each ingredient in this recipe (1/64th teaspoon) because I had problems with sediment forming when using more than a pinch of powder. But I found the sediment problem was from using hot water when mixing the ingredients. If you use room temp or cold water the sediment problem never happens. So you can use 1/4 teaspoon of each powder and 1 TBS of honey/karo. The honey/karo is optional.

    • @Mycoky215
      @Mycoky215 9 หลายเดือนก่อน +1

      @@SporenSprout gotchu. I just made a batch and it has a tan hue to it. Not crystal clear like yours. Do you know what could be causing that? No sediment at all and I can see through it.

    • @SporenSprout
      @SporenSprout  9 หลายเดือนก่อน +1

      @@Mycoky215 I love a golden tan hue so it sounds perfect to me. I just couldn’t get the golden hue without the darn sediment until I started with cold water. The tan hue is usually from having more than 1/64th teaspoon which is ok or it’s from cooking too hot/too long which caramelizes the sugars and can cause the mycelium to be delayed. I know people who use instapots always get that golden color so if you are using that it’s usual.
